2026-07-072026-07-07http://salesiana.dossiersoluciones.com/handle/123456789/71271Let p be a prime number and C be the p-adic tame level 1 eigencurve introduced by Coleman-Mazur. We prove that C is smooth at the evil Eisenstein points and we give necessary and sufficient conditions for etaleness of the map to the weight space at these points in terms of p-adic zeta values. A key step is the determination at these points of the schematic reducibility locus of the pseudo-character carried by C restricted to a decomposition group at p. Then, the smoothness appears to be a consequence of the fact that the Dirichlet L-functions only have simple zeros at integers.14 pages, LaTeX, french (second version: extended introduction, minor improvements)Number Theory11FLissite de la courbe de Hecke de GL(2) aux points Eisenstein critiquestext
